Home
last modified time | relevance | path

Searched refs:VertexDataManager (Results 1 – 17 of 17) sorted by relevance

/third_party/skia/third_party/externals/angle2/src/libANGLE/renderer/d3d/
DVertexDataManager.cpp201 VertexDataManager::CurrentValueState::CurrentValueState(BufferFactoryD3D *factory) in CurrentValueState()
211 VertexDataManager::CurrentValueState::CurrentValueState(CurrentValueState &&other) in CurrentValueState()
218 VertexDataManager::CurrentValueState::~CurrentValueState() {} in ~CurrentValueState()
220 VertexDataManager::VertexDataManager(BufferFactoryD3D *factory) in VertexDataManager() function in rx::VertexDataManager
229 VertexDataManager::~VertexDataManager() {} in ~VertexDataManager()
231 angle::Result VertexDataManager::initialize(const gl::Context *context) in initialize()
236 void VertexDataManager::deinitialize() in deinitialize()
242 angle::Result VertexDataManager::prepareVertexData( in prepareVertexData()
323 void VertexDataManager::StoreDirectAttrib(const gl::Context *context, in StoreDirectAttrib()
347 angle::Result VertexDataManager::StoreStaticAttrib(const gl::Context *context, in StoreStaticAttrib()
[all …]
DVertexDataManager.h89 class VertexDataManager : angle::NonCopyable
92 VertexDataManager(BufferFactoryD3D *factory);
93 virtual ~VertexDataManager();
DBUILD.gn61 "VertexDataManager.cpp",
62 "VertexDataManager.h",
/third_party/skia/third_party/externals/swiftshader/src/OpenGL/libGLESv2/
DVertexDataManager.h78 class VertexDataManager
81 VertexDataManager(Context *context);
82 virtual ~VertexDataManager();
DVertexDataManager.cpp33 VertexDataManager::VertexDataManager(Context *context) : mContext(context) in VertexDataManager() function in es2::VertexDataManager
49 VertexDataManager::~VertexDataManager() in ~VertexDataManager()
59 unsigned int VertexDataManager::writeAttributeData(StreamingVertexBuffer *vertexBuffer, GLint start… in writeAttributeData()
112 GLenum VertexDataManager::prepareVertexData(GLint start, GLsizei count, TranslatedAttribute *transl… in prepareVertexData()
DCMakeLists.txt66 VertexDataManager.cpp
67 VertexDataManager.h
DBUILD.gn86 "VertexDataManager.cpp",
DContext.h66 class VertexDataManager; variable
719 VertexDataManager *mVertexDataManager;
DContext.cpp272 mVertexDataManager = new VertexDataManager(this); in makeCurrent()
/third_party/skia/third_party/externals/angle2/src/libANGLE/renderer/d3d/d3d11/
DVertexArray11.cpp269 VertexDataManager::StoreDirectAttrib(context, translatedAttrib); in updateDirtyAttribs()
273 ANGLE_TRY(VertexDataManager::StoreStaticAttrib(context, translatedAttrib)); in updateDirtyAttribs()
292 VertexDataManager *vertexDataManager, in updateDynamicAttribs()
330 VertexDataManager::PromoteDynamicAttribs(context, mTranslatedAttribs, activeDynamicAttribs, in updateDynamicAttribs()
DVertexArray11.h70 VertexDataManager *vertexDataManager,
DStateManager11.h304 VertexDataManager *getVertexDataManager() { return &mVertexDataManager; } in getVertexDataManager()
614 VertexDataManager mVertexDataManager;
DRenderer11.h44 class VertexDataManager; variable
/third_party/skia/third_party/externals/angle2/src/libANGLE/renderer/d3d/d3d9/
DVertexDeclarationCache.h17 class VertexDataManager; variable
DRenderer9.h42 class VertexDataManager; variable
548 VertexDataManager *mVertexDataManager;
DRenderer9.cpp3287 mVertexDataManager = new VertexDataManager(this); in ensureVertexDataManagerInitialized()
/third_party/skia/third_party/externals/angle2/doc/
DBufferImplementation.md27 (VertexDataManager::mStreamingBuffer) and two index buffers
113 VertexDataManager::prepareVertexData() to retrieve a set of Direct3D vertex